DOUGLAS, Isle of Man, Feb. 01, 2023 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) — Babies receive a temporary vaccine from their mother as they transfer the antibodies to the fetus in the womb. The mother’s body continues to do this during the lactation phase through milk. To make this temporary vaccination permanent, scientists have developed several vaccination programs for children to benefit them in the long run.

There are several childhood vaccines that are necessary for a child’s body, such as dengue vaccine, COVID-19 vaccine, rotavirus vaccine (RV), polio vaccine (IPV), pneumococcal vaccine (PCV13, PPSV23), meningococcal vaccine (MenACWY, MenB), measles. Mumps and rubella (MMR) vaccine, influenza (influenza) vaccine, human papillomavirus (HPV) vaccine, hepatitis B (HepB) vaccine, Haemophilus influenzae type b (Hib) vaccine, hepatitis A (HepA) vaccine, diphtheria , tetanus, and pertussis vaccine (DTaP) and chicken pox (hericella) vaccine. God Children’s vaccines market will generate approximately $48.8 billion worldwide by 2022. Scientists have also generated an estimated revenue of $160.7 billion, which the market may reach by 2032.
Growth in the future children’s vaccine market is estimated to be due to increased demand due to the pandemic. Parents are especially careful with their children to protect them from viral or bacterial infections.
The rising global demand may also be due to the increase in child birth rates due to the epidemic, with an increase in infectious diseases, such as tuberculosis, diarrhea, malaria and pneumonia.
